The gut microbiota of social bees is relatively simple and dominated by a set of core taxa found consistently in individuals around the world. Yet, variation remains and can affect host health. We characterized individual- and regional-scale variation in honeybee (Apis mellifera) gut microbiota from 64 colonies in North-West England by sequencing the V4 region of the 16S rRNA gene and asked whether microbiota were influenced by host genotype and landscape composition.
